Age Eligibility for Divisions
A player's Little League age will be considered as his/her age as of August 31st in the year of the season being played (i.e if your child is turning 5 by August 31st, 2020, then their Little League age is 5, not 4.) 

For the 2020 season, players should register as per the following guidelines:
T-Ball 1 Division - 5 year olds (September 1st, 2014 - August 31st, 2015)
T-Ball 2 Division – 6 and 7 year olds (September 1st, 2012 - August 31st, 2014)
Rookie Division - 7 and 8 year olds (September 1st, 2011 - August 31st, 2013)
Minor Division - 8 to 11 year olds (September 1st, 2008 - August 31st, 2012)
Major Division - 9 to 12 year olds (September 1st, 2007 - August 31st, 2011) 
Intermediate / Junior Division - 13 and 14 year olds (September 1st, 2005 to August 31st,
2007)
Senior Division – (Little League) 15 to 16 year olds (September 1st, 2003 to August 31st, 2005)
16-18 Babe Ruth – (Babe Ruth) 16 to 19 year olds (Any player born prior to May 1, 2004 and on or after January 1, 2001 will be eligible)

Assignment of Players to Divisions - Minors and Majors
All players who wish to play in either the Minor or Major divisions should register in Minor/Major. The final assignment of players to the Minor and Major divisions will be done after Assessments are completed. More information will be emailed to registrants closer to the date.

There will be two assessments dates. While participation is not mandatory, it is HIGHLY encouraged.

Uniform Deposit
All Rookie and older division players are required to provide to their team manager a postdated cheque (made payable to NWBA and dated July 2, 2020) for the $75.00 uniform deposit at the team practice when uniforms are handed out. This cheque will be returned when the cleaned and undamaged uniform is returned at the end of the season.

Fundraising Fee
As part of NWBA's fundraising efforts, each player must pay for and sell one case of chocolates ($40.00) OR pay the fee ($20.00) in lieu of chocolate sales. Please note: After February 15th , 2020, the chocolate option will no longer be available.

Volunteering Fee 
A deposit for the $150 Volunteering fee will apply to each family registering with NWBA unless you have chosen the “Buy-Out” option and will be collected by the team parent of the oldest/only child in each family. NWBA is a completely parent-run volunteer organization.
